I've got dozens of CMP 4,1 and 5,1 machines using OCLP running various operating systems. I have a couple Titan X and Titan Xp cards laying around the office that I'd love to use in here for Windows 11 builds, but to do that safely with UEFI I need OpenCore. The thing is - I'm not getting ANY boot screen with manual Open Core or OCLP - and I have tried the "inject nvidia GOP" option as well with no luck.
If I slap a Vega 56 or 64 in the machine I have no issue. If I swap out one of the Titans I get nothing. It never even seems to really make it through pre-boot since a quick power button press will turn the system off immediately.
Yes they are adequately powered, and if I boot up something like Zorin or Ubuntu 22.04 bare metal from a USB the cards boot and work just fine.
Is there something I'm missing with these cards that specifically make them not work with OpenCore, etc? Is there a different BIOS or one that enables EFI like some of the older Radeon cards needed?
